Warning Signs You Need Bathtub Overflow Water Removal

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Here are some common signs that you need bathtub overflow water removal: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a musty smell in your home that won’t go away, it’s a sign that there’s hidden moisture somewhere. This can lead to mold growth and further damage to your home.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ring is a clear sign that water has damaged the underlying structure of your home. This can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ards.

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ings

Water stains on walls and ceilings are a sign that water has seeped into the walls and is causing damage. This can lead to costly repairs and even health risks.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per is a sign that water has damaged the surface of your walls. This can lead to costly repairs and even health risks.

Discoloration of Carpets and Upholstery

Discoloration of carpets and upholstery is a sign that water has damaged the fabric. This can lead to costly repairs and even health risks.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ks in your home can be a sign that water has damaged the underlying structure. This can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ards.

Q: How do I prevent bathtub overflow water damage in the future?

A: To prevent bathtub overflow water damage, make sure to regularly inspect your bathtub and surrounding areas for signs of wear and tear. Check for any cracks or damage to the bathtub or surrounding surfaces, and address any issues quickly. You should also consider installing a water sensor or alarm to alert you to any potential issues.
